Headways all are over the map, but are highlighted at the top of most of the timetables.
It looks like weekday Express to Makasan has a 40 minute headway while to Phaya Thai it is 30 minutes.
Generally weekday headways on the City Line are 12 minutes during peak rush and 20 minute off-peak.
There are also extra City Line trains in-bound from Hua Mak for the morning rush.
Weekends, look at the timetables.

And I did read somewhere, but can't find the link now, that some sort of pedestrian link between the City Air Terminal at Makasan (SARL) and the Petchaburi station on the MRT has been recently re-bid. They cannot build an underground link as there are some massive drainage systems in place, so I guess it will be an overhead link. As I sat in traffic for 40 minutes at Petchaburi road looking up at all the obstructions it is not clear how they will fashion the link.

And the SRT ordered two new train sets (4-car I think?) for delivery in 2014, with a total additional 5 sets needed to get headways down to 7 minutes.
There may be some off-peak special fares of 20 baht (a Pheu Thai campaign promise) now on the City Line.
